Red Cross, 93.3 WMMR ‘I Bleed for Preston & Steve’ blood drive turns 20; more than 1,000 donors expected Thursday-Friday

Friday’s drive will run from 7 a.m.-7 p.m. at the Greater Philadelphia Expo Center, Hall C, 100 Station Ave. in Oaks

The American Red Cross and 93.3 WMMR are teaming up for the 20th annual “I Bleed for Preston & Steve” blood drive on Thursday in Philadelphia and Friday in Oaks. More than a thousand donors are expected to give blood over the two-day drive (with Friday being the largest and best for photo ops).

Thursday’s drive will run 8 a.m.-2 p.m. at Live! Casino & Hotel Event Center, 900 Packard Ave. in Philadelphia. WMMR DJ Jacky Bam Bam will make an appearance in the morning (about 8-10 a.m.), and Preston Elliot and Steve Morisson will donate blood and take photos with fans in the late morning/early afternoon (about 11 a.m.-1 p.m.).

Friday’s drive will run from 7 a.m.-7 p.m. at the Greater Philadelphia Expo Center, Hall C, 100 Station Ave. in Oaks. WMMR will broadcast live from the venue all 12 hours of the blood drive, starting with the Preston & Steve Morning Show (6-10 a.m.), followed by Pierre Robert (10 a.m.-3 p.m.) and Brent Porche (3-7 p.m.) Close to 800 donors are expected to give blood.

    


Presenting donors will receive a limited-edition Preston & Steve T-shirt. Some donors have collected all 19 shirts so far. Long-time donors of the drive can be identified for interviews. Appointments for the afternoon of Friday’s drive are still available, and walk-ins will be accepted.

Growing from a small storefront drive in the former Franklin Mills Mall in 2005 to one of the largest blood drives in the country, “I Bleed for Preston & Steve” has collected 21,069 donations since its inception.

About the American Red Cross

The American Red Cross shelters, feeds and provides comfort to victims of disasters; supplies about 40% of the nation's blood; teaches skills that save lives; distributes international humanitarian aid; and supports veterans, military members and their families. The Red Cross is a nonprofit organization that depends on volunteers and the generosity of the American public to deliver its mission.
